Required Course Descriptions
Course Code  course Title Credits ECTS
YBS 101 Introduction to Information Technologies 3 6
Fundamental concepts of information systems and technologies; computer hardware and software components; operating systems; computer networks and the Internet; introduction to data and information management concepts; information security and risk management; information ethics and social impacts; next-generation digital technologies such as cloud computing, artificial intelligence, and the Internet of Things (IoT); digital transformation; the role of information technologies in organizations and decision-making processes; foundations of algorithmic thinking and problem solving.
YBS 202 Database Management  3 6
Introduction to database systems; fundamental database concepts and architecture; data modeling; Entity-Relationship (ER) model; relational data model and design; normalization and data integrity; data definition, querying, and manipulation using SQL (Structured Query Language); relational algebra; database management systems (DBMS); data storage and indexing structures; transaction management; concurrency control; database security; data warehousing concepts and introduction to data analytics applications.
YBS 203 Business Process Analysis 3 6
Foundations of Business Process Management (BPM); process modeling techniques and standards (BPMN); current-state (as-is) and future-state (to-be) analysis; process improvement and business process reengineering (BPR); process performance metrics and measurement (KPIs); process automation; introduction to process mining; integration of business processes with enterprise information systems (ERP); applied case studies using process modeling software.
YBS 204 Human-Computer Interaction 3 6
Fundamental concepts and evolution of human-computer interaction; foundations of human cognition (perception, attention, memory); user-centered design; user experience and interface design principles; usability, accessibility, and universal design; identification of user requirements; prototyping; interface evaluation methods and usability testing; user acceptance and interaction quality in information systems.
YBS 306 Information Security 3 6
Core concepts of information security (confidentiality, integrity, availability); cybersecurity threats and vulnerabilities; risk management and risk assessment; fundamentals of cryptography; network and communication security; malware and cyberattack techniques; authentication and authorization mechanisms; information security management systems and standards (ISO 27001); disaster recovery and business continuity planning; cloud and mobile device security; cyber incident response processes; cybercrime.
YBS 309 Systems Analysis and Design 3 6
System Development Life Cycle (SDLC) phases and methodologies; feasibility analysis and project management fundamentals; requirements determination and analysis; data and process modeling techniques; Data Flow Diagrams (DFD); object-oriented analysis and design concepts; use cases, class diagrams, and sequence diagrams using UML (Unified Modeling Language); system architecture; input/output and user interface (UI/UX) design; system testing; implementation, conversion, and maintenance strategies; Agile and traditional software development approaches.
YBS 411 Web Design 3 6
Fundamentals of web and Internet architecture; standards-compliant web page design using HTML, CSS, and basic JavaScript; user interface and user experience principles; responsive design; web accessibility; performance and basic security; search engine optimization (SEO); content management systems; and integration of enterprise web applications with management information systems.
YBS 412  Green Deal 3 6
Objectives of the European Green Deal; policy instruments and their impacts on businesses; sustainability, circular economy, and twin transformation; carbon footprint and greenhouse gas accounting; Carbon Border Adjustment Mechanism (CBAM); corporate sustainability reporting (CSRD/ESRS) and ESG data management; green information technologies; sustainability analytics; and the role of information systems in green transformation.
YBS 413 Decision Support Systems  3 6
Decision-making processes and theories; Decision Support System (DSS) architecture and components; data management and model management; the role of operations research and optimization models in decision-making; multi-criteria decision-making (MCDM) methods; sensitivity analysis; business intelligence (BI) concepts; development of data-driven decision models using analytical tools such as Python and SQL; expert systems and AI-supported DSS; dashboard design for enterprise performance management; applications of DSS in supply chains and core business functions.
YBS 414  Information Law and Ethics  3 6
Fundamental concepts of information law and ethics; cybercrime and cybersecurity law; personal data protection and privacy (including KVKK and GDPR practices); intellectual property rights in digital environments; copyrights and software licensing; e-commerce law and digital consumer rights; electronic signatures and electronic contracts; Internet publishing and content regulations; professional ethics and social responsibility for information technology professionals; contemporary legal and ethical debates arising from artificial intelligence, autonomous systems, and big data technologies.
